Location and Amenities

Nestled at the foot of the North York Moors National Park, the picturesque village of Great Ayton is the perfect setting for buyers looking to enjoy the best of North Yorkshire living. The River Leven meanders through the village centre, adding to its scenic appeal, while walking routes lead up to the iconic Roseberry Topping. There is a vibrant community including tennis, cricket and football clubs; choirs; music, U3A & history groups; a dramatic society and lawn bowls. There is also a thriving community run library. 

Eateries and Cafés: Such a good variety – from traditional Yorkshire fare to fine, modern cuisine and a takeaway fish and chip shop next to the village green. There are also various cafés, plus the famous Suggitt’s Ice Cream Parlour.

Shopping and Amenities: A number of independent shops, including a butcher – renowned for their pies. There is also a Co-op supermarket, medical and dental practices. A cycling hub - Bike Base - has opened, offering E-bike hire, cycle rides and more, including a café which has stunning views and welcomes all.

Schools: Primary and CofE Infant schools set in the heart of the village; secondary school and sixth form in Stokesley and a co-educational private day school in Yarm. 

Transport Links: Excellent connectivity for commuters. The village train station provides regular services to Middlesbrough (including James Cook University Hospital) and Whitby, while the nearby A172 and A19 offer good access to Teesside, Stokesley, Guisborough and beyond.  Northallerton and Darlington provide superb train services to Edinburgh, Newcastle, Manchester, Leeds, York and London Kings Cross.

Approximate Distances: 

Stokesley 3 miles (leisure centre with pool); Guisborough 6.9 miles; Middlesbrough 8.2 miles; Teesside Park (shopping, eateries & leisure) 11.9 miles; Teesside International Airport 16.3 miles; Northallerton 18.1 miles; Darlington 23.1 miles.
